The short version
The Canadian International AutoShow filled the Metro Toronto Convention Centre’s North and South Buildings from Friday, February 13 through Sunday, February 22, 2026. Opening day ran noon–10:00 p.m.; most midweek days ran 10:30 a.m.–9:00 or 10:00 p.m.; closing Sunday ended at 6:00 p.m. Monday, February 16 was Ontario Family Day. Organizers sold digital tickets only online, with adult GA at $28 and a GO Transit combo that bundles round-trip GO fare to Union Station.
Background
Presented with The Toronto Star and staged since 1974, the show is Canada’s largest automotive expo and one of the country’s largest consumer shows — hundreds of thousands of visitors across roughly 650,000 square feet when both MTCC buildings are live.
Verified details
- Dates: February 13–22, 2026 (Family Day Monday, February 16).
- Venues: MTCC North (255 Front St W) and South (222 Bremner Blvd).
- 2026 adult online GA: $28; Family Pass (2 adults + 2 kids 7–11): $60; GO Transit adult combo: $37.
- Theme messaging for the edition: Driven by Choice (organizer launch copy).
Planning tips
- Arrive via Union Station. The MTCC connects directly; GO combo tickets beat parking both buildings’ garages on Family Day weekend.
- Download the North vs South building maps before you walk. Crossing Front Street mid-visit burns the hour you meant for third-row comparisons.
- Super Tuesday (February 17) adult tickets were promoted at $15; after-5:00 p.m. adult specials were $20 most days (not valid Feb 17 or closing Sunday) — useful if you only need an evening pass.
- Family Day Monday is loud and packed. If the goal is quiet seat time, pick a midweek evening instead.
